On Nov 10, 2009, at 11:21 AM, Hans-Christoph Steiner wrote:


Even better would be to make your nusmuk_audio.zip unzip as a libdir/dirlib. Basically, instead of putting things into separate 'bin', 'help', and 'src', folders, just put them all into one and add a 'nusmuk_audio-meta.pd' file with optional info like library version and a description as comments. This would then 'just work' as what Frank called a' 'dirlib' and a libdir as well. This would be much preferrable to including it in Pd-extended.

So it would like something like this:

nusmuk_audio-\
                          |-nusmuk_audio-meta.pd
                          |-bq_bp-help.pd
                          |-bq_bp.pd
                          |-bq~.c
                          |-bq~.pd_linux
                          |-bq~-help.pd
                          |-...
                          |-...
                          |-...
                          |-examples-\
                                                |-nusmuk_synth~.pd
                                                |-...

hello,

i packed few bit of code into a lib aimed to improve audio synthesis quality within Pure Data. This collection incorporates the best band limited oscillator i saw in pd, objects that read table in a more flexible way than the Pure Data native one. Some filters and various objects are also available.

http://www.chnry.net/ch/?Nusmuk-audio&lang=en

well, nothing mandatory, but can improve sound sometimes...
